dr Hew Len was born in April 1939. He grew up on the Leeward Coast of Oahu, Hawaii and graduated from the Kamehameha Schools. He attended the University of Colorado and earned his degree in psychology. He then earned an MS degree in special education from the University of Utah and a PhD from the University of Iowa. He became a practicing psychologist.


dr Hew Len met Morrnah Simeona, founder of Self I-Dentity through Ho'oponopono®, in 1982. He attended the Basic I seminars........... and never looked back. He trained as a trainer and began teaching alongside Morrnah.


They have taught in the US, Canada, France, Germany, the Netherlands, Denmark, Poland, Sweden, Belgium, Italy, Argentina, the UK and the United Nations. As part of their work, they also traveled to Russia, China, Egypt, Israel and Japan.


After Morrnah passed away in 1992, Dr. Hew Len returned to Hawaii to continue his work with the SITH® Process. Together with coordinators and trainers, he tirelessly conducted SITH® seminars, lectures and interviews all over the world, including in the USA, Canada, Mexico, Brazil, Japan, Korea, Taiwan, Denmark, France, Germany, Ireland, Italy, Romania , the Netherlands, Turkey, Great Britain, the Czech Republic, Slovakia, Australia and Dubai.


dr Hew Len retired in 2015. His work has helped thousands of students learn Ho'oponopono in lectures and seminars around the world. He remains in the hearts of many of his students as their beloved teacher. Often he would answer a question with the answer: "Just go cleaning!"
